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s
Foundation Stabilizing - techniques help strengthen and support settling or shifting foundations.
Pier and Beam Repair - services address uneven floors caused by foundation movement.
Underpinning - methods involve adding support beneath the foundation to prevent further settling.
Slab Stabilization - work involves injecting materials to lift and stabilize concrete slabs.
Crack Repair - sealing foundation cracks helps pr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Drainage Solutions - improving water flow around the foundation reduces soil pressure and movement.
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What types of foundation issues can stabilizing services address? These services can correct uneven floors, cracked walls, and settling foundations to improve stability and safety.
Is foundation stabilization suitable for all property types? Stabilization is effective for residential, commercial, and historic properties experiencing foundation movement or damage.
What signs indicate a property may need foundation stabilization? Visible cracks in walls or floors, sticking doors or windows, and uneven flooring are common indicators of foundation concerns.
How does foundation stabilization improve property value? Stabilizing the foundation helps maintain structural integrity, which can enhance property safety and overall value.
